Cuando es tu cumpleanos?This is Spanish for "When is your birthday?"An appropriate answer for this question would beMi cumpleanos es ______ de _______.(My birthday is _______ of ____.)When answering, you would first say the day, then the month. All numbers would be the same, except on the first. Instead of saying "Mi cumpleanos es uno de mayo," one would say "Mi cumpleanos es primero de mayo."Here are a few examples:Mi cumpleanos es vienticinco de abril.Mi cumpleanos es primero de marzo.Mi cumpleanos es trienta y uno de noviembre.Mi cumpleanos es quince de junio.
